The video tutorial explains common grammatical errors involving modifiers, such as misplaced, dangling, and squinting modifiers. It highlights how these errors can lead to ambiguity in sentences and provides strategies for correcting them. Misplaced modifiers are discussed with examples, showing how they can change the meaning of a sentence. Dangling modifiers are explained as phrases that don't clearly modify any word in the sentence, and squinting modifiers are described as those that can refer to two different parts of a sentence. The tutorial emphasizes the importance of clarity in writing to maintain grammatical accuracy.
